    A study on age of menopause and menopausal symptoms among women attending government maternity hospital, Tirupati


    Dr. Sandhya Bhukya, Dr. Salicheemala Bhuvaneswari, Dr. Kilari Sreelatha
    JCDR. 2023: 504-509

    Abstract

    To study the mean age of menopause; To study the Prevalence of menopausal symptoms; To study the treatment seeking behavior of postmenopausal women. Materials and method: Descriptive study at Govt Maternity Hospital, Tirupati, AP. 200 postmenopausal women aged between 40 -60 years with natural onset menopause attending Outpatient department of Obstetrics and gynecology were included in the study. A semi structured interview followed by examination and relevant investigations were done for all of the 200 women. Data was analyzed by mean, standard deviation, frequency, percentage and Pearson correlation test. The study was started after ethical committee approval (Lr no. 06/2022). Results: The mean age of menopause was 47.8 years.80 % women had menopausal symptoms. The most frequently reported symptoms were hot flush by 28.7% of women, Backache in 20 % and Joint pain 17.75% women. 78 women (48.75%) were on post-menopausal therapy. Out of which 50 on HRT and 28 on non-HRT management. Conclusion: The present study concluded that mean age at menopause was 47.8 years. This reproductive landmark, the age of onset of menopause has increased in past 15 years.
